Employee Benefits

Submitted by justin on January 26, 2010 – 12:02 amNo Comment

There are many reasons an organization will decide to offer a benefits package the most common reason is to attract and retain quality employees. Great benefit packages remain a top priority for employees when considering where to work. Increased awareness of voluntary supplemental products have allowed Employers who previously did not offer a plan to compete with larger companies for top talent.

According to a recent survey employer-sponsored health coverage premiums have rose 87% over the last 6 years. Employers recognize the value of voluntary benefits as a cost containment strategy to those increases. As well, these products have no direct cost to the employer. Employees embrace these types of plans because of there versatility to be tailored to the individual persons needs. Our clients report higher employee satisfaction, increased productivity and a competitive hiring advantage after establishing these types of programs. Many Americans have found themselves in financial crisis as a result of a serious illness or accident.

Current statics show that many Americans live pay check to pay check missing a week or more of work can be catastrophic to their financial stability. Because typically these policies pay cash directly to the policy holder, and in many case much more than a Short Term Disability policy would allow under Federal Law. Numerous of our policy holders have expressed that these policies where the only financial support they received while recovering from their debilitating event. It’s easy to see why so many Employers have made this a part of their benefit packages.

Quick facts regarding Voluntary Benefits 

In a national survey shows that 80% of workers perceive voluntary benefits to be extremely valuable or valuable.
(AON Consulting, “What’s Hot and What’s Not in Voluntary Benefits,” 2006)

Employees prefer to purchase Insurance at work 2 to 1 Ratio.
(“2005 MetLife Employee Benefits Trend Study.”)

Americans spent more than they earned in 2005. The personal savings rate dropped minus 0.5%for the year, something that has not happened since the Great Depression.
(U.S. Dept. of Commerce, Bureau of Economic Analysis, February 2006)

44% of ALL U.S. households either don’t own life insurance and believe they should, or own life insurance and believe that they should own more.
(LIMRA Facts About Life, 2006)
